Peter I think I fixed the mix a bit with your suggestion. Updated my original post with the new upload. Please leave feedback] Peter:H [ wrote: ↑Sun Nov 18, 2018 6:35 pm @Exponent - NIce track, my sub woofer tells me, I shoud tell you, he or she loves your track
Just one tipp - I've had two listening experiences with your track. On shitty consumer speakers there's no bass at all, i.e. the lower mids are quite subtle. May be you can try to "distort" your bass by amplitude modulation with a lfo close to audible range. just imagine the wave form of a sine of 40 hz where a 100 hz lfo carves out little tiny saw tooths... On my monitor rigg the bass is just bad ass

Sooo, I've finally resumed playing around with this. I do love the concept of the synth and the potential it has, but I just can't get a clean, complex sound out of it and there are a number of annoyances that sort of pull me back a bit.
Besides the DC clicks it easily gets, once you use anything like FM or comb filters or anything that does anything more complex, the dual envelopes don't get sustain pedal and also somehow like to stumble, if you use a slow attack, suddenly giving hard attacks and so on.
I know how tough DSP is and how processing expensive it gets, if you try to get aliasing out of the way, but this thing gets a wee bit too scratch for my taste. Maybe I just have a go at doing a simple synth type of thing with it, but it is a pity, because it has plenty of potential to design amazing sounds, once quality had a chance to be greater.
No less, I believe some great tracks will appear here and I know that Björn has the power to pull of the most amazing synths as many of his show for a long time already. I hope, this one gets a chance to climb into the same eagle's nest where the rest of them are already.

Hey, Schiing...your usual expertise regarding harmonies and the jazz joy, but that kick is not nice. Way too moompfy (I shall declare this a word now!). The pitch env is too slow on it, I think, and it shouldn't cover the bass, but peck it, so to say. Would feel more deliberate that way. ...but the rest, well... you're a freaking master, countering your usual humility (...the lovable kind!).
